Helen Oh
Helen Oh is a visual artist born in 1962. Originally from Seoul, South Korea, she studied painting at the School of Visual Arts, the National Academy of Design and the Art Students League. She holds a BFA in art and design from Columbia College Chicago and an MFA in communication design from Harrington College of Design. She has taught studio art courses at New York Academy of Art and the Linos School of Art in Umbria, Italy. Currently, she is an adjunct instructor at the School of the Art Institute of Chicago and the Palette and Chisel Academy of Fine Arts. Courses she has taught include painting Materials and Methods (oil and water media), History of Painting Techniques, Human Anatomy, Perspective, Drawing, 2D and 3D Design and Color Theory and Application. The artist has received two Elizabeth Greenshields Foundation Grants. Her work has been exhibited at the Peggy Notebaert Nature Museum, the Terra Museum of American Art, the National Academy Museum and the Butler Institute of American Art. Her work is in the collections of Columbia University and the Americas Society in Manhattan. Her artworks have been featured in New American Paintings, Art Scene Chicago 2000, House Beautiful, American Artist magazine and International Artist magazine.
